In the last three months, it was stripped of its weapons, radars, propulsion systems, auxiliary machinery and communication equipment at the state-owned Cochin Shipyard It is still not clear if the warship will be reborn as a museum, turned into a tourist attraction or preserved as a war memorial The Navy doesn’t want it to end up at a ship-breaking yard
In 2014, Vikrant, India’s first aircraft carrier, was auctioned and sold to a ship-breaker for `60 crore. The navy operated Vikrant from 1961 to 1997, and the country’s first indigenous carrier being built at Kochi is named after it
